Mobile Applications for Environmental Sustainability
Mobile applications are playing a crucial role in promoting environmental sustainability. There are numerous mobile apps available that support sustainable practices, such as energy-efficient living, sustainable transportation, and waste reduction. For example, mobile apps like Eco or Oroeco provide users with personalized recommendations for reducing their carbon footprint, while apps like Carma or Waze promote carpooling and sustainable transportation. Additionally, mobile apps like iRecycle or Recycling Guide provide users with information on recycling programs and facilities in their area.
The Role of IoT in Environmental Sustainability
The Internet of Things (IoT) is a network of physical devices, vehicles, home appliances, and other items that are embedded with sensors, software, and connectivity, allowing them to collect and exchange data. IoT technology is being increasingly used to promote environmental sustainability, particularly in the areas of energy management, waste reduction, and sustainable resource management. For example, IoT sensors can be used to monitor energy consumption in buildings, while IoT-enabled waste management systems can optimize waste collection and disposal. Additionally, IoT technology can be used to monitor and manage sustainable resources, such as water and air quality.
Mobile Technology for Sustainable Transportation
Mobile technology is transforming the transportation sector, promoting sustainable transportation options and reducing carbon emissions. Mobile apps like Uber or Lyft provide users with on-demand transportation services, reducing the need for personal vehicles and promoting carpooling. Additionally, mobile apps like Moovit or Transit provide users with real-time information on public transportation options, making it easier to use sustainable transportation modes.
